>> hello,
>> i am planning to install linux, but not sure what is available and
>> which linux
>> that is freely available is good. I would like to be able to do
>> programming
>> in linux as well as install vmware on it.
>> any suggestion will be appreciated.
>> thanks,
>> -hashim

>
> www.distrowatch.com and do some homework. There are about 370 active Linux
> distributions. Obviously, there is not 'best' one. If you select something
> near the top of the hit page rankings, you probably won't go far wrong.
> I'd suggest you try some Live CDs before you do an install. They will boot
> and run from the CD with no install and without touching your hard drive.
> My favourites are Knoppix (also available as a Live DVD) and Elive.
